欢迎您来到中国万网客户服务中心!
客服导航
如果您在使用我们的产品中遇到问题,建议您首先在“常见问题”中查询解决方法;
如果没有找到该问题的解决方法,您可以在“问题搜索”中进行搜索;
如果搜索后没有找到满意答案,您可以“在线提问”,我们会在1个工作日内给您答复。
您现在的位置: 中国万网客服中心 >> 常见问题 >> 软件常见问题 >> ASP.NET程序模板 >> 文章正文

Asp.net关于对url编码的转化

作者:客服中心    文章来源:本站原创    点击数:    更新时间:2007-8-21

最近很多万网独立服务器的客户咨询.NET对于url编码的转换问题,例如,经常可以网上看到的我们输入的汉字在url传输的时候是%xx%xx的形式。
   客户咨询需要提取上面的信息如何操作呢?如果是通过类似index.aspx?name=%xx%xx还可以通过request取得值。但是如果这些字符包含在一个地址里面,而不是参数,这个方法将不再适用。我们多方测试发现:
  用Uri.UnescapeDataString()函数转化 后可以得到正确的中文编码。  
   string ss = "%e9%ab%98%e6%b8%85%e6%99%b0";
   string dd2 = Uri.UnescapeDataString(ss);
   Response.Write(dd2);   
   最后得到结果:“高清晰!”
请万网的独立服务器用户选择使用,感谢您对万网的支持。
返回上一页
中国万网旗下网站:中国万网 买麦网
Copyright © 2007 中国万网 版权所有
推荐使用1024×768分辨率浏览,并关闭窗口弹出阻止程序